If you think your health insurance now is putting you out of pocket, things are about to get worse.
The Irish Independent reports that the average annual cost of private health insurance premiums is set to double to €2,400 in the next decade
Ireland's generation is getting older and older as medicine and lifestyles progress, there's now more than 540,000 people over the age of 65.
The chief executive of Irish Life Health, Jim Dowdall, warned that this is one of the main factors behind the upcoming hike in health insurance costs.
"It is a wake-up call now to take action," Jim said.
A health insurance package that cost €700 in 2007 is now around €2,000.
